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Hove to Kirkby (Merseyside) start from as little as £48.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Hove to Kirkby (Merseyside) start from £101.20 one way, or £144.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Hove to Kirkby (Merseyside) are available for £235.50 one way, or £471.00 return

Hove Station Facilities

Hove station is well-equipped to ensure a smooth experience for passengers. The ticket office is open daily, 05:50-21:00 from Monday to Saturday and from 07:10-21:45 on Sundays. Accessible ticket machines are available for those wishing to collect tickets bought online, including those with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. Smartcard services enhance your travel comfort with local issuance and validation options.

If you're in need of assistance, staff support is reliable from early in the morning until late at night. The station is categorized as fully accessible, offering step-free access throughout. However, be aware of the absence of tactile surfaces on some platforms. While there are no accessible toilets or waiting rooms, essentials like seating areas are provided. Additionally, there are 123 parking spaces, four of which are accessible, managed by APCOA Parking UK.

Facilities & Amenities

For those seeking convenience and accessibility, Kirkby (Merseyside) station promises a hassle-free start to your journey. Ticketing facilities are comprehensive, with an open ticket office from early morning until late night and self-service machines available. Set against the backdrop of adaptable service hours, the station ensures you’ll find assistance when needed, with staff help on hand for most of the day. Accessibility is top-notch with step-free access throughout the station, making it easy for everyone to use the facilities with ease.

While at the station, you'll find accessible ticket machines, induction loops for the hearing impaired, and smartcard validators to streamline your entry and exit. CCTV is prominently installed to ensure a secure environment. Though it lacks shopping and refreshment outlets, it does provide necessary facilities like toilets, including accessible options and baby changing amenities. While waiting for your train, enjoy the seating areas conveniently located near the ticket office and along the platforms for a comfortable start to your journey.
